From 4b5b341839b9c964e3f7d75dfe2f1ea3556adca4 Mon Sep 17 00:00:00 2001 From: NO11 Date: Sat, 27 Mar 2021 14:45:19 +0100 Subject: [PATCH] Adds Nether Gold Ore --- depends.txt | 4 +++ init.lua | 46 +++++++++++++++++++++++++++++++ mod.conf | 1 + textures/mcl_nether_gold_ore.png | Bin 0 -> 2298 bytes 4 files changed, 51 insertions(+) create mode 100644 depends.txt create mode 100644 init.lua create mode 100644 mod.conf create mode 100644 textures/mcl_nether_gold_ore.png diff --git a/depends.txt b/depends.txt new file mode 100644 index 0000000..edd21d8 --- /dev/null +++ b/depends.txt @@ -0,0 +1,4 @@ +mcl_nether +mcl_core +mcl_biomes +mcl_sounds \ No newline at end of file diff --git a/init.lua b/init.lua new file mode 100644 index 0000000..82513c9 --- /dev/null +++ b/init.lua @@ -0,0 +1,46 @@ +minetest.register_node("mcl_nether_gold:nether_gold_ore", { + description = ("Nether Gold Ore"), + _doc_items_longdesc = ("Nether gold ore is an ore containing nether gold. It is commonly found around netherrack in the Nether."), + stack_max = 64, + tiles = {"mcl_nether_gold_ore.png"}, + is_ground_content = true, + groups = {pickaxey=1, building_block=1, material_stone=1, xp=0}, + drop = { + max_items = 1, + items = { + {items = {'mcl_core:gold_nugget 6'},rarity = 5}, + {items = {'mcl_core:gold_nugget 5'},rarity = 5}, + {items = {'mcl_core:gold_nugget 4'},rarity = 5}, + {items = {'mcl_core:gold_nugget 3'},rarity = 5}, + {items = {'mcl_core:gold_nugget 2'}}, + } + }, + sounds = mcl_sounds.node_sound_stone_defaults(), + _mcl_blast_resistance = 3, + _mcl_hardness = 3, + _mcl_silk_touch_drop = true, + _mcl_fortune_drop = mcl_core.fortune_drop_ore +}) + +if minetest.settings:get_bool("mcl_generate_ores", true) then + minetest.register_ore({ + ore_type = "scatter", + ore = "mcl_nether_gold:nether_gold_ore", + wherein = {"mcl_nether:netherrack", "mcl_core:stone"}, + clust_scarcity = 850, + clust_num_ores = 4, -- MC cluster amount: 4-10 + clust_size = 3, + y_min = mcl_vars.mg_nether_min, + y_max = mcl_vars.mg_nether_max, + }) + minetest.register_ore({ + ore_type = "scatter", + ore = "mcl_nether_gold:nether_gold_ore", + wherein = {"mcl_nether:netherrack", "mcl_core:stone"}, + clust_scarcity = 1650, + clust_num_ores = 8, -- MC cluster amount: 4-10 + clust_size = 4, + y_min = mcl_vars.mg_nether_min, + y_max = mcl_vars.mg_nether_max, + }) +end \ No newline at end of file diff --git a/mod.conf b/mod.conf new file mode 100644 index 0000000..8ee4241 --- /dev/null +++ b/mod.conf @@ -0,0 +1 @@ +name = mcl_nether_gold \ No newline at end of file diff --git a/textures/mcl_nether_gold_ore.png b/textures/mcl_nether_gold_ore.png new file mode 100644 index 0000000000000000000000000000000000000000..2c47167336a4b702d54acdfef5ca3bb8de8293e6 GIT binary patch literal 2298 zcmV zaB^>EX>4U6ba`-PAZ2)IW&i+q+O1bvvcx6~{O1%o0wA#+hqWp<$nnz{fj!H6m83GR z8DlK8bPI`5{jWcV`U4+pgIDZA^vQdT4<}AGV-WTFth>>C{mO&hgO_=AURX>K?zA3# z7x|2NcP|Jm^W}A3g(`ZYC^AR!^`U8bjzuntBC>1V$g@haF7qQC`PwRKMfv+P2Y}HW z^pRDzlOc`YIIYn98p^m6ek}zEnQKfGu3z&VJ9UO{;GNMMb~?*Ey+Wb17Xkl#sckO*ff*PF#Wn$Q{f`pZUMKowt|B>7Xg2=l_mu|FEebQL`_iyHx;ZA zrtR^?Tz1oCubK$U%|Ox`C^J~`aj9>U|K&Q0#+a#VjE)B@_+@8K!;Q(@{Dl+W?hzw;>?{}bn#4(bDEW2Tf>AV3IGvoJ2+zq3}|o28EfEZGirbvA`fz+owl(im`m0=yQWcEK!hWYO%lOS23gDw`4c!I zhq5Eb$~osD!C$kDpyy14K>zObF+;awtw?2s1{plxtoqu>fBxT zJ@nX9&jYzOXz*~uk1*m$BOlg;)mPTc8*{(2W`woL7+-SXW)0IJY!zmf6E`^nW0nmV z50e2Tw4I#kXqfF}ZgQrR#ino;tQj}SX=XA82DuyShB@5b%>Bxna{RA&vp+GXCUyS@ zb81p2%zg6qg|(KijzSkfa~DobH4PNDK{eZ$ZAp6gI7bn}drYc%(b4{NeE-b<>=mp3UMZOyHj6v zH9fJ2Zu!x4Ji(zIT)`njYidged(Ul&QfjP1X-hl$2y!gM{fLw+NKSzjIVw&-D!aA< z;=vlZIUiJ}^o8<~X}upP;X9@P8*a`;KcUdPOyC57yKL zhARe0nWDrNN=ZtGTYF~@3+f2e-hqB9SC{reONTK%q^@@)IrWxA5=Q~M#~f%=c_>vf zLNnb{)YeRiZ^B2Si9)!UHv%};{NnHBZYKc_ur<%(Je!(NHX<3-GYgCC05a_h9zHKu zvj)U{-=I3D%jK)z{L9gJr%ZJyGjf5-g*{*_HAI?TCsV zy2xXvQnw=1W|r|YX@4@Lwk2AU9d;ZVzGIjZGW@ zCW)}?_tK&GbgfMI! zK(_lVdFMc;WVyQI>}lCcIE$ww+X2yz(@WwvhwZMAZJzCSE_r*vuf57Nkl|J8Tm{5Qe{9 zTQaOs4t(b&DZ)dMP;z+`6jWycqJYi~4a6-eDL|1xR20ZX1VW;xNq{;HN1u;TVAyeQd1&Xmtko6anzRwAnR70IrB4GJOf4iK2G>7k6&_96bt3 zTL5U$=fS%IGv`m^$tXjXZ<74dYwxr2-a=R_6t`Zou{lTv{QxaS-8*n`<||$QEC9P^ zh*-UK)uafjPfIWh>$M)fDG~^i{gi5SR2LwjkiuQB_h5%(Lyi$tw8E1So{XqyMMW!I zLL4K=w>pDSdm_^Eivu7BBtoSqZ0*qX1H4x;V|&xAE+?q-X+veCxc2)r;vAlgu(gBI z7T>qOWvJ@4A;T8F6pnQs%@o zw%Z|lu|j$>;^ECMo{VseKxvEB+i$W)TRWL`_hn+X>RO3w3lmJp5b=8cf=ONI7?BM| z#;`9F3MpHVst<}A(|5>ebgWS0HML? UGZd=|Gynhq07*qoM6N<$f;O}*3jhEB literal 0 HcmV?d00001